#include <iostream>
using namespace std;
#include <cmath>
#include "ParameterClass.h"
#include "resistanceFunction.h"
#include "GlobalConstants.h"
ParameterClass::ParameterClass(double speed,int cars,int hulls)
{
velocity = speed;
numberCars = cars;
numberHulls = hulls;
// Based on input ranges for Series 64 Resistance Prediction Method
minLength = pow(velocity*0.51444,2)/9.81;
maxLength = pow(velocity*0.51444,2)/1.57;
minDraft = pow(velocity*0.51444,2)/567.45;
maxDraft = pow(velocity*0.51444,2)/29.72;
minBeam = 2*minDraft;
maxBeam = 4*maxDraft;
}
double ParameterClass::getMaxResistance()
{
return (getResistance(maxLength,maxBeam,maxDraft,MAX_BLOCK_COEFF,
velocity,numberHulls));
}
double ParameterClass::getMaxLength()
{
return (maxLength);
}
double ParameterClass::getMinLength()
{
return (minLength);
}
double ParameterClass::getMaxBeam()
{
return (maxBeam);
}
double ParameterClass::getMinBeam()
{
return (minBeam);
}
double ParameterClass::getMaxDraft()
{
return (maxDraft);
}
double ParameterClass::getMinDraft()
{
return (minDraft);
}
double ParameterClass::getVelocity()
{
return (velocity);
}
int ParameterClass::getCars()
{
return (numberCars);
}
int ParameterClass::getHulls()
{
return (numberHulls);
}
